How do I enable Google handwriting input?

Turn on Handwriting

  1. On your Android phone or tablet, open any app that you can type in, like Gmail or Keep.
  2. Tap where you can enter text.
  3. At the top left of the keyboard, tap Open features menu .
  4. Tap Settings .
  5. Tap Languages.
  6. Swipe right and turn on the Handwriting layout.
  7. Tap Done.

Why is Google handwriting input not available?

Google Handwriting Input in 82 languages on your Android mobile device. (Update 2020-12-10: In 2019 we launched RNN-based handwriting recognition in Gboard. Moving forward, we will continue to focus our development efforts on Gboard, and have removed the Google Handwriting Input app from the Google Play store.

How do I get the handwriting keyboard on my iPhone?

Use handwriting mode

If Handwriting isn’t in the rotor, go to Settings > Accessibility > VoiceOver > Rotor, then add it. To choose a character type (lowercase, numbers, uppercase, or punctuation), swipe up or down with three fingers. To hear the selected character type, tap with three fingers.

Can iPhone scan handwriting to text?

On your iPhone or iPad, open the Notes app. Create a new note by tapping the icon in the bottom-right corner of the interface, or choose an existing note from the list. Tap the Camera icon above the onscreen keyboard. Select Scan Text from the popup submenu.

How do I turn on handwriting mode on my iPad?

Turn on Scribble in Settings > Apple Pencil. Below, tap Try Scribble. In the Handwrite tab, simply start writing in the box. Notice that you needn’t stay within it; you can write bigger, or elsewhere on the screen.
